Smackdown rating for 01/08/2019

Smackdown did not make it three weeks in a row beating Raw in viewership this week as Tuesday’s show pulled in 2,032,000 viewers, down 59,000 viewers from the New Year’s Day episode.

Smackdown was #4 in the top 50 cable chart among the 18-49 demographic and #16 in overall viewership for the night. President Trump’s televised address ran head-to-head with Smackdown’s second hour and left a dent in the numbers as special news coverage of the address across different networks had bigger-than-usual viewership. (Ratings credit: Showbuzzdaily.com)
